FOX MEADOW INTERMEDIATE CENTER

FOX MEADOW INTERMEDIATE CENTER is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the NETTLETON SCHOOL DISTRICT school district, located in JONESBORO, AR with about 409 students offering grade levels from 3rd Grade to 5th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 29 teachers, FOX MEADOW INTERMEDIATE CENTER has a student/teacher ratio of about 14: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

FOX MEADOW INTERMEDIATE CENTER is a public school located in Jonesboro, Arkansas, serving as part of the Nettleton School District. The school provides a focused educational environment for students in the intermediate grade levels—typically serving grades 3 through 5—and serves as a transitional bridge between elementary education and the middle school experience.

The school is committed to the academic and personal development of its students, emphasizing a supportive learning culture that aligns with the broader goals of the Nettleton School District. By offering a curriculum tailored to the developmental needs of pre-adolescent learners, Fox Meadow strives to foster foundational skills in literacy, mathematics, and social-emotional growth, ensuring students are well-prepared for their future academic endeavors.
